Table 3

Q-EDCE vs. Related Frameworks

ReferenceFramework / FocusProposed KPIs / IndicatorsKey limitations
Vinante et al. (2021) Technical Nutrient Cycle ReviewMCI (Material Circularity Indicator), CEECI (CE Efficiency Composite Index), Longevity IndicatorNo standard metric; social dimensions are the least explored
Kerin (2022) TBL Sustainability Screening270+ Leading Indicators (e.g. Materials used in after-sales, Program to enhance community health)Lack of indicators for environmental dimensions in business model development
Javaid et al. (2024) Circular Value Chain Framework365 Metrics (e.g. M6: CE incorporated in strategy; M4: leasing/renting BM implementation)Remarkable fragmentation of assessment models and diverging scopes
Cayzer et al. (2017) Product Performance PrototypeCEIP (Circular Economy Indicator Prototype score via spider diagram)Opaque nature of a single metric; reliance on context-specific assumptions
Ratner et al. (2025b) Circular Supply Network DynamicsVME (Virgin Material Equivalence), LVME (Lifetime Virgin Material Equivalence), Cycle VelocityOverlooks multiple stakeholder effects in simpler indicators like MCI
Munonye (2025) Metric Synthesis ReviewCQAT (Circularity-based Quantity Assessment Tool), Circularity Score, MCI, CIBarriers in data interoperability and a lack of standardization
Current WorkQuantitative ERP-Driven CE (Q-EDCE) FrameworkMCR (Material Circulating Rate), PUR (Product Utilization Rate), CEI (Carbon Emissions Intensity), WRR (Waste Recovery Rate), WI (Water Intensity), SCS (Supplier Circularity Score)Focuses on ERP integration; needs further cross-industry empirical validation
